    This is where not having a minor league hurts the NFL. In baseball I follow the Blue Jays. When Roy Halliday first came up he was terrible. Had this over the top throwing motion that created no movement. So they changed it. But had to send him back to A-ball to change it then get used to it. He worked his way back up to the bigs and became a top starter.

    There is nowhere for guys like Locker and Tebow to go. They need to get better but their team's need to win. They revert back to the old habbits because, early on, throwing the old way is more successful then throwing the new way. Let's hope he takes this offseason and really goes to town on his footwork. Get the muscle memory changed.
